Event host Annika Sorenstam birdied the last hole to win the Scandinavian TPC by a shot from American Natalie Gulbis. The Swede finished at four-under 284. Compatriot Carin Koch shared third with France's Patricia Meunier-Lebouc and Gwladys Nocera at 288.
Sorenstam said: "It was a wonderful finish - it wasn't the world's best tee shot, but then I got the ball on the green and rolled in the putt."
Scot Catriona Matthew was the top Briton, tied for ninth on five-over.
She finished on five over after a 72 which included a back nine of 33 - the best of the day.
Gulbis, 22, looking for her first pro win, said: "I birdied three of the last five holes and I was hoping to have my first play-off."
Both she and Sorenstam were three-under going into the final hole.
But Gulbis, who birdied three straight holes from the 14th to move into contention, missed her birdie chance.
Sorenstam drove right into the trees on the final hole but she admitted: "I was lucky, I was able to take a full backswing.
"I had an eight-iron, a perfect club, the ball went through the trees and on to the green. It was one of those shots that I probably will never forget."
The win was Sorenstam's 75th career win and seventh of the year.
